To the Board of Veltrane Systems: Following the Q2 revenue review, we propose reducing the marketing budget by 18% for the remainder of the fiscal year. The reduction falls primarily on trade events and the Bramley campaign, while retaining digital acquisition spend, which continues to deliver measurable returns. Department leads have confirmed the cuts can be absorbed without layoffs, though the Lorn product launch will shift to next quarter. The confidential summary of our adjusted business plan appears below.

management briefing: Headcount on the Belix team goes from 60 to 93 by the end of November. Gross margin on Belix came in at 23 percent against a plan of 47 percent.

## Blue-Green Deploys: billspool-worker

Welcome aboard. The billspool-worker at Fenwick Ledger runs two identical pools, blue and green. Only one pool consumes from the invoice queue at a time. Deploys go to the idle pool first; we warm it, run smoke checks against the sandbox ledger, then flip traffic by updating the consumer flag. Never flip mid-billing-cycle close (last two days of the month). If smoke checks fail, leave traffic where it is and page the ledger team. The active pool's current configuration values are listed below.

service settings:
[sorys]
port = 8000
team = eliius
host = sorys.novacstack.example
region = south-3
access_code = ac_f66665
timeout_ms = 250

**Q: Where do I find the keys for the pool cars?**

All pool car keys live in the grey key cabinet behind the reception desk at Marlow House — the one next to the umbrella stand, not the post cubbies. Sign the logbook every time a key goes out or comes back, even for a five-minute run. The cabinet itself is badge-locked, so you'll need the code below to open it.

turnstile pass: bdg-QU-7

Q: How do I get into the server room after hours? A: After 20:00, the main corridor on Level 3 of the Quarnell Building is locked down and the server room shifts to night-shift protocol. You must sign the paper log at the guard desk first, note your reason for entry, and carry your torch — the motion lighting lags. Never prop the door; it alarms after ninety seconds. Once the log is signed, the keypad accepts the night code below.

turnstile pass: bdg-YEOZLM-79341408